Comprehensive Guide to Credit Application

What is the Credit Application Form?

The Credit Application Form is a vital document used by individuals or joint applicants to request credit from financial institutions. This form requires the submission of personal, employment, asset, and debt information to facilitate the assessment of creditworthiness. Both the applicant and joint applicant must provide their signatures to validate the request.
This form serves to streamline the credit request process by ensuring that all necessary data is accurately collected for approval. It is essential for users to understand the significance of their signatures, as they formally agree to the terms outlined in the application.

Any individual or joint applicant looking to apply for credit from a financial institution can fill out this form. Eligibility typically includes having a valid form of identification and stable employment or income sources.
While the form itself collects essential financial details, it’s advisable to have supporting documents like ID proof, income statements, tax returns, and asset documentation ready to facilitate the approval process.
After completing and signing the form, you can submit it online through pdfFiller or print it out. If submitting online, ensure you follow any additional instructions provided by your financial institution.
Typically, there are no direct fees associated with filling out the Credit Application Form itself. However, financial institutions may charge fees related to the processing or approval of the credit requested.
Processing times can vary depending on the financial institution and the completeness of the application. Generally, it can take anywhere from a few days to a couple of weeks to receive a decision on your application.
Ensure all information is accurate and consistent. Common mistakes include providing incorrect personal information, failing to sign where required, and omitting necessary details about assets and debts.
Once submitted, changes may require a new application. Contact your financial institution for their policy on making alterations to an already submitted application.
